Publication number: 20230131556Abstract: A twine tension monitoring apparatus is disclosed comprising a twine tension monitoring portion and a signalling portion. The twine tension monitoring portion includes a laterally extending finger moveable about a horizontally extending axis between a first position and a second position, in which the first position corresponds to a low tension condition and the second position corresponds to a tensioned condition. The signalling portion provides a signal indicating the position of the laterally extending finger and so indicates the tension being monitored.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 21, 2022Publication date: April 27, 2023Inventors: Lucas Andrew WELLER, Eric John HERBERS

Publication number: 20230031299Abstract: A duckbill assembly for a round baler is disclosed including first and second opposed elongate plates, the opposed elongate plates being directed towards one another so as to grip a portion of a wrapping material between the opposed elongate plates, wherein a portion of the first of the opposed elongate plates is formed of a manually displaceable material. This has as an advantage that the act of threading wrapping material into and through the duckbill assembly simply entails pulling the manually displaceable portion away from the opposing elongate plate, and dropping the wrapping material between the two elongate plates.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 1, 2022Publication date: February 2, 2023Inventors: Richard Lee Alexander, Lucas Andrew WELLER, Justin WALKER

Publication number: 20220330486Abstract: A system and method for monitoring bale growth rate and mat thickness and controlling baler operations according to the monitoring of bale growth rate and mat thickness. A baler includes sensors and a control system that uses sensor output as input for its processes. The controller is configured to determine a value of a physical attribute in an operation of a baler based on data received from a sensor. Also, the controller is configured to estimate a mat thickness or a bale growth rate based on the determined value of the physical attribute. The controller is also configured to control an operation of the baler or an operation of a tow vehicle, configured to tow the baler, based on the estimated mat thickness or bale growth rate.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 20, 2022Publication date: October 20, 2022Inventor: Lucas Andrew Weller

Publication number: 20210185934Abstract: Methods and systems for sensing a throughput of cut organic material conveyed through agricultural equipment such as an agricultural baler or the like. The system may include, and the method may be performed at least in part using, agricultural equipment including a feed mechanism that conveys the cut organic material through the agricultural equipment. The feed mechanism includes a rotor, a floor near the rotor, and a sensor that measures data proportional to a force exerted on the floor. The system includes a processor that correlates data proportional to the force exerted on the floor to a rate at which the cut organic material is conveyed through the feed mechanism.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 19, 2020Publication date: June 24, 2021Applicant: AGCO CorporationInventors: Lucas Andrew Weller, Jason Wire

Patent number: 9448261Abstract: A device includes a first axial ring, a first radial ring disposed below the first axial ring and a second radial ring disposed below the first axial ring. The first radial ring and the second radial ring are spaced apart in a radial direction. The device also includes an electrically non-conductive isolating ring disposed between the first axial ring and the first radial ring and a current sensor disposed between the first radial ring and the second radial ring. Further, the device includes a second axial ring disposed below the first radial ring, the second radial ring, and the current sensor. The first axial ring, the first radial ring, the second radial ring, and the second axial ring form a magnetic shield and an electrically conductive shell around the current sensor. The isolating ring disrupts the electrical continuity of the electrically conductive shell.Type: GrantFiled: April 11, 2014Date of Patent: September 20, 2016Assignee: General Electric CompanyInventor: Nathan Andrew Weller

Patent number: 8732489Abstract: A communication system includes a host device and a peripheral device. The host device includes a data terminal and a power terminal. A data conductor extends between the host device and the peripheral device. The data conductor is configured to channel data between the data terminal and the peripheral device. A power conductor extends between the host device and the peripheral device. The power conductor is configured to channel power between the power terminal and the peripheral device. A zener diode couples the data conductor to the power conductor. The zener diode is configured to control a voltage channeled between the host device and the peripheral device while data is channeled through the data conductor at a desired speed that is greater than a predetermined threshold.Type: GrantFiled: September 7, 2011Date of Patent: May 20, 2014Assignee: General Electric CompanyInventors: Susan Lee Roush, Nathan Andrew Weller, Michael Lee Kidd, Mike Evans

Publication number: 20130285675Abstract: A tunable proximity sensor and a method of manufacturing the same are disclosed. The proximity sensor includes a cap with different sections having different dielectric constants, shapes, and/or thicknesses. As the cap is rotated with respect the sensing element, these non-uniform sections induce a different loading on the sensor element from the electromagnetic field, allowing the proximity sensor to be tuned.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 25, 2012Publication date: October 31, 2013Applicant: General Electric CompanyInventors: Boris Leonid Sheikman, Nathan Andrew Weller, Yongjae Lee
